Abstract
A hinge assembly for interconnecting and stably supporting the parts of an electronic device while enhancing the three-dimensional adjustability of the position of the device'"'"'s parts. The hinge assembly provides for lineal adjustment of each device part using a shaft secured to the part, a sleeve slidably attached to the shaft and a clamp controlling the resistance of the sleeve. The hinge assembly further provides joints for rotational adjustment of each device part about an axis parallel to the part'"'"'s horizontal axis and about a rotational axis parallel to the part'"'"'s latitudinal axis. Each axis is formed using a first element having a substantially cylindrical aperture and a second element having a substantially cylindrical end such that the cylindrical end is rotatably mounted in the cylindrical aperture. An electrical connector is included in each joint to pass electrical signals regardless of rotational position.

28. An electro-rotational connector, having one or more inputs and one or more outputs, comprising:
-
at least one pair of conducting washers aligned next to one another along a longitudinal axis, one of said conducting washers being in electrical connection with one of the inputs and the other of said conducting washers being in electrical connection with one of the outputs, each of said conducting washers of said pair being adapted to rotate relative to the other of said conducting washers, and each of said conducting washers having a conducting face; and said conducting faces being disposed flat against and in electrical contact with each other regardless of the rotation of the conducting washers relative to each other, so that an electrical signal present on one of said conducting faces is communicated to the other of said conducting faces in maintaining electrical connection between said input and said output regardless of the relative rotational positions of said washers.
